Stash enhancing or how I'm addicted to SM feet!
I recently stumbled upon Brubaker's Sewing Centre website and discovered a treasure trove of sewing machine feet. I was using the site for a while as a reference until I discovered that they ship overseas. So I had to order. This is what I got.


A fringe foot (low shank for my mechanical machine), border guide foot, Janome foot G blind hem foot and concealed zipper foot.
I've been wanting another G foot for a while. My mechanical machine doesn't have this particular type of G foot and I'm forever swapping mine between machines. At US$6.99 it was a bargain.
The fringe foot has been on my 'want' list for ages too. Not sure why but I had to have it. :)
The border guide foot looks like it would come in really handy. I'm currently quilting some fabric for a bag & this will help me keep my lines straight and even.
The concealed zipper foot was an extra. I already have Janome's invisible zipper foot but this one is different so into the basket it went.
The shipping for this little lot came to $13.18 and the parcel arrived in a little under 3 weeks. So my total was US$66.13 for 4 feet that would've cost me over $120 here. Very happy! I can recommend this site if you're after sewing machine feet.
